Title: EGG ROLLS B1
Categories: Chinese, Vegetables, Appetizers
Yield: 6 Servings

5 md Dried black mushrooms
1/2 lb Ground pork
1 1/2 ts Salt
1/2 ts Cornstarch
1/2 ts Soy sauce
1 ds White pepper
1 (2-1/2 lb) green cabbage,
-finely shredded
2 c Vegetable oil
1/4 c Shredded bamboo shoots
-(canned)
1/2 lb Cooked shrimp; chopped
1/3 c Finely chopped green onions
-(with tops)
1 ts Five-spice powder
1 lb Egg roll skins
1 Egg; beaten
1/4 c Hot dry mustard

MMMMM-------------------RED SWEET & SOUR SAUCE------------------------
1/2 c Red wine vinegar
1/2 c Catsup
1/3 c Sugar
15 dr Red pepper sauce

Soak the mushrooms in warm water until soft, approx. 30 mins.; drain.
Rinse in warm water; drain. Remove & discard stems. Cut caps into
thin strips. Set aside. Mix pork, 1/2 tsp. of salt, the cornstarch,
soy sauce, & pepper. Cover & refrigerate approx. 20 mins. Heat 2 qts.
water to boiling in Dutch oven; add the cabbage. Heat again to
boiling; cover & cook 1 minute; drain. Rinse with cold water until
cabbage is cold. Drain thoroughly; remove excess water by squeezing
cabbage. Heat wok until 2 drops water bubble & skitter when sprinkled
in wok. Add 2 tbs. of the oil & rotate to coat sides. Add seasoned
pork; stir-fry until pork is no longer pink. Add the mushrooms &
bamboo shoots; stir-fry 1 minute. Stir in cabbage, shrimp, green
onions, remaining 1 tsp. salt, & the five spice powder; cool. Place
1/2 cup of egg roll filling slightly below the center of an egg roll
skin. Cover the remaining skins with a dampened towel to keep them
pliable. Fold the corner of skin closest to filling over, tucking the
point under the filling. Fold in & overlap the two opposite corners.
Brush fourth corner with egg & roll up to seal. Repeat with remaining
skins. Cover the filled rolls with a dampened towel or plastic wrap
to prevent drying out. Pour remaining oil in a wok to a depth of 2
in. & heat to 350 F. Fry four or five rolls at a time for 2-3 mins.
until golden brown, turning 3 times. Drain on paper towel & keep hot.
Meanwhile, stir the mustard with 3 tbs. plus 1-1/2 tsp. cold water
until smooth. Let stand 5 mins. before serving. Serve the egg rolls
with the hot mustard and Red Sweet & Sour Sauce.

RED SWEET & SOUR SAUCE: Mix all ingredients in small bowl. Serve now
or cover & refrigerate.
